Prechádzať zdrojové kódy

Merge remote-tracking branch 'remotes/origin/developer' into developerB

# Conflicts:
#	src/main/java/com/caimei365/commodity/model/po/ProductPo.java
plf 3 rokov pred
rodič
commit
94871bbbba

+ 4 - 0
src/main/java/com/caimei365/commodity/model/po/ProductPo.java

@@ -107,6 +107,10 @@ public class ProductPo implements Serializable {
      * 成本价选中标志:1固定成本 2比例成
      */
     private Integer costCheckFlag;
+    /**
+     * 比例成本百分比
+     */
+    private Double costProportional;
     /**
      * 是否有sku:1有, 0没有
      */

+ 2 - 1
src/main/java/com/caimei365/commodity/service/impl/SecondHandServiceImpl.java

@@ -346,7 +346,8 @@ public class SecondHandServiceImpl implements SecondHandService {
         product.setShopId(1252);
         product.setSellNumber(secondDto.getStock());
         product.setCostPrice(0d);
-        product.setCostCheckFlag(1);
+        product.setCostCheckFlag(2);
+        product.setCostProportional(95d);
         product.setHasSkuFlag(1);
         // 商品状态默认待审核
         product.setValidFlag(1);

+ 2 - 2
src/main/resources/mapper/SecondHandMapper.xml

@@ -23,12 +23,12 @@
     <insert id="insertProduct" keyColumn="productID" keyProperty="productId" parameterType="com.caimei365.commodity.model.po.ProductPo" useGeneratedKeys="true">
         insert into product (
             brandId, name, price, price1, stock, aliasName, normalPrice, mainImage, productCategory, preferredFlag, shopId,
-            sellNumber, costPrice, costCheckFlag, hasSkuFlag, validFlag, ladderPriceFlag, sortIndex, featuredFlag, byFlag,
+            sellNumber, costPrice, costCheckFlag, costProportional, hasSkuFlag, validFlag, ladderPriceFlag, sortIndex, featuredFlag, byFlag,
             step, actFlag, actStatus, freePostFlag, productType, machineType, includedTax, recommendType, invoiceType,
             visibility, addTime, updateTime, onlineTime, downlineTime
         ) values (
             #{brandId}, #{name}, #{price}, #{price}, #{stock}, #{aliasName}, #{normalPrice}, #{mainImage}, #{productCategory},
-            #{preferredFlag}, #{shopId}, #{sellNumber}, #{costPrice}, #{costCheckFlag}, #{hasSkuFlag}, #{validFlag},
+            #{preferredFlag}, #{shopId}, #{sellNumber}, #{costPrice}, #{costCheckFlag}, #{costProportional}, #{hasSkuFlag}, #{validFlag},
             #{ladderPriceFlag}, #{sortIndex}, #{featuredFlag}, #{byFlag}, #{step}, #{actFlag}, #{actStatus},
             #{freePostFlag}, #{productType}, #{machineType}, #{includedTax}, #{recommendType}, #{invoiceType},
             #{visibility}, #{addTime}, #{updateTime}, #{onlineTime}, #{offlineTime}